Administration undermines Northwest Forest Plan

By Dominick A. DellaSala, Ph.D.
Seattle Post-Intelligencer

Few places on Earth can match a Pacific Northwest old-growth forest. With its giant centuries-old towering trees and rainwater trickling through the thick forest canopy, those ancient forests are a big piece of what makes our region a unique and special place to live.  Read more…
